| General Note: | Title on container: Jimi Hendrix live at Woodstock. For this performance Hendrix added extra musicians to his usual lineup and played under the moniker The Gypsy Sun & Rainbows Band (Band of Gypsys). |
| Formatted Contents Note: | Message to love -- Fire -- Izabella -- Red house -- Jam back at the house -- Voodoo child (Slight return) -- Star spangled banner -- Purple haze -- Woodstock improvisation -- Villanova junction -- Hear my train a comin'. |
| Creation/Production Credits Note: | Executive producer, Frazer Pennebaker ; edited by Chris Hegedus, Erez Laufer. |
| Participant or Performer Note: | Gypsy Sun & Rainbows Band (Jimi Hendrix, guitar, vocals ; Billy Cox, bass, backing vocals ; Mitch Mitchell, drums ; Juma Sultan, percussion ; Larry Lee, rhythm guitar ; Jerry Velez, percussion). |
| Summary, etc.: | Videorecording of Jimi Hendrix's famous performance at the Woodstock Music and Arts Fair, Bethel, New York, August 18, 1969. |
